Best network for an iPhone 3GS
DXRulz
08-05-2011
I have noticed that O2 & T-Mobile do not charge for buying the phone. However i have noticed that 3 & Vodafone do (3's is £49 and Vodafone's is £59). Note that i haven't looked at Orange cause i don't like them.

This one off charge, i take it you pay that at the end of the purchase straight off your credit or debit card (in my case, debit card).

Also when does the first monthly charge get taken?

O2 is the cheapest for the 3GS £21.50 if I remember, First months payment is taken 10 days after you sign up. However O2 are the worst for 3G coverage in the UK but probably the best for 2G
